Applying ontology to engineering applications has been catching researchers’ attention lately. This study is to propose an ontology analysis model for unit price analysis of construction projects. Firstly experts were interviewed to clarify the scope and identify the targets, followed by data collection. The data collection adopted judgmental sampling suggested by the experts as the data bank for the model. We chose the Protégé software to construct the model including labor, equipment, material, and miscellanea categories. Accordingly 4 attributes of hasMisc, hasMaterial, hasEquipment, and hasLabor were defined to build up the logical connection between all activities. With the establishment of object property, data property, and unit inputs, SWRL and SQWRL languages in the Protégé platform were employed to complete the model. Finally the case study showed how the model works in practice and also presented its contributions of time-saving and error-poof for those who may lack for time or experience. The model additionally provides a user-friendly interface for future configuration upgrade and databank update. |
